Serving Up Victory: Strategies for Volleyball Success
Dominate the court and secure victory with these winning volleyball strategies. Mastering your fundamental skills like passing, setting, and attacking is essential. Practice relentlessly to enhance your agility, reflexes, and coordination. Effective communication is paramount on the court.
Coordinate with your teammates, call out plays, and keep each other informed.
A strong defense can alter the momentum of a match. Stay focused, anticipate your opponents' moves, and be ready to dive for every Volleyball shoes for men ball. Exploit your strengths as a team and work together to defeat any challenge.
Remember, volleyball is a game of strategy, teamwork, and unwavering determination. By utilizing these strategies, you can deliver up victory time after time.
Bumping and Blocking Mastering the Volleyball Game
Volleyball is a game of power and finesse. Whether you're a seasoned player or just starting out, mastering the fundamentals is key to success. A solid starting point involves learning how to perform key techniques like digging, setting, and spiking. Digging low and driving up a hard-hit ball can turn the tide of a rally. Setting accurately delivers the perfect platform for your teammate to spike. And a well-placed spike can leave your opponents defenseless. But volleyball isn't just about brute strength. It's also about teamwork, communication, and reading the enemy's moves.
Practice makes perfect in volleyball. The more you play, the better you'll become at anticipating your opponent's hits, coordinating with your teammates, and developing your own unique style of play. So get out there, have some fun, and start mastering the art of volleyball!
